For a grounded, cord-connected dishwasher:
 
The dishwasher must be grounded. In the event of a malfunction or 
breakdown, grounding will reduce the risk of electric shock by providing a 
path of least resistance for electric current. If the dishwasher is installed with 
a grounded power cord, it must have an equipment grounding conductor and 
a grounding plug. The plug must be plugged into an appropriate outlet that is 
installed and grounded in accordance with all local codes and ordinances.
WARNING: 
Improper connection of the equipment-grounding conductor can result in a risk 
of electric shock. Check with a qualified electrician or service representative if 
you are in doubt whether the dishwasher is properly grounded. 
For a permanently connected dishwasher:
The dishwasher must be connected to a grounded, permanent wiring
system, or an equipment- grounding conductor must be run with the circuit
conductors and connected to the equipment- grounding terminal or lead on the
dishwasher.
